Кто-нибудь знает какой-нибудь бесплатный инструмент для синхронизации базы данных MySQL (данных и структуры), как в Navicat для Windows?
Я использую синхронизацию структуры и данных. Иногда передача данных. Мне просто интересно, нет ли такого бесплатного программного обеспечения. Нашел только HeidiSQL (выглядит отлично, но работает хуже).
привет, у меня такая же проблема. Я хотел бы синхронизировать локальную базу данных на ОС Windows с удаленным сервером mysql на debian в качестве запланированного задания. stackoverflow.com/questions/12155889/…






Какой функционал Navicat вам нужен? Есть несколько способов без этого программного обеспечения для синхронизации mysql. Вы можете использовать функцию репликации MySQL или просто скопировать и вставить файлы данных (если вы используете таблицы MyISAM, это просто прямая копия). Таблицы innoDB немного сложнее.
Если вам просто нужна синхронизация, подойдет ли вам репликация MySQL?
В Percona Toolkit (ранее Maatkit) есть инструмент для этого ....
https://www.percona.com/doc/percona-toolkit/2.2/pt-table-sync.html
Жаба для MySQL имеет возможности синхронизации и бесплатен.
Бета-версия MySQL Workbench делает это отлично и пока бесплатно.
Вам следует использовать MySQL Workbench. У него есть функции синхронизации, и это здорово. Я использую 2 разных сервера (dev и prod) и, конечно же, модель EER. Я синхронизирую модель с базой данных разработки, а затем синхронизирую базу данных prod с моей моделью.
Вы можете просто попробовать dbForge Studio для MySQL для синхронизации баз данных mysql. Этот инструмент предоставляет ряд функций, которые помогут вам с синхронизацией mysql:
В dbForge Studio пробная версия есть бесплатное 30-дневное использование инструментов синхронизации MySQL.
-1 за «пробную версию dbForge studio», не являющуюся бесплатным инструментом. Пробные версии не считаются бесплатными инструментами
Небольшое предупреждение для тех, кто загружает альфа-версию 5.2.31: через некоторое время у программы возникнет проблема с синхронизацией.